October 5, 1990: Princess Diana had coffee with the President's wife, Barbara Bush, at the White House. President George Bush joined them for 15 minutes of the 35-minute meeting and praised Diana for her work with young AIDS victims. After her visit to the White House, Diana, spent the last hours of her trip to Washington DC at Grandma's House, an inner-city home for children with AIDS. Credit: AP Photo/Bob Daugherty

Harry S. and Bess Truman On June 28, 1919, 35 year old Harry S. Truman married 34 year old Bess Wallace, ending a nine year courtship. The bridesmaid on the left is Louise Wells and on the right is Helen Wallace. In the back row are the best man, Ted Marks, and Bess's brother Frank, who gave her away.
